A Chefs’ Affaire

Soon, some of Idaho’s most celebrated chefs and vintners will come together to delight you with culinary creativity and an evening of fun and generosity. Are you ready? Here’s what you need to know before you go:

Doors Open: 5:30 p.m. Wednesday, October 4, 2023. Cocktail hour includes local chef appetizers, silent auction, raffle, wine tastings, and bar.

Dinner is Served: 7 p.m. and includes special evening of live auctions, stories of impact and more.

Attire: Semi-formal and Formal attire

What: A fine-dining experience (see menu below). Vegetarian, gluten-free, and dairy-free meal options are available upon request.

Where: Boise Centre West, 850 West Front Street, Boise (View parking options here). Entrance is on the Grove Plaza.

 

 

Menu


COCKTAIL HOUR – APPETIZERS:

Appetizer: Trout on Crostini 

Campfire Idaho Rainbow Trout on sourdough crostini with huckleberry aioli and dill.

Prepared by: Chef Chris “Zee” Zahn

Appetizer: Lamb and Potato 

Grilled lamb lollipop and piperade, potato cream and basque tximitxurri sauce.

Prepared by: Executive Chef Robby DeBolt

Appetizer: Chickpea Falafel

Chickpea falafel with spicy beetroot hummus, roasted maui onions, garlic confit, sauteed mushrooms, and cilantro served over a grain free sesame cracker.

Prepared by: Executive Chef Peter Steiger


DINNER – MENU: 

Salad: Bibb Lettuce and Radicchio Salad

Bibb lettuce and radicchio salad, spiced poached pear, candied pecans, goat cheese, micro bulls blood, cranberry-mustard vinaigrette.

Prepared by: Boise Centre Culinary Team

Paired with: Huston Vineyards Gruner Veltliner

Main Course: 6 oz. Snake River Farms New York Waygu Steak

6 oz. Snake River Farms New York Waygu Steak topped with Roasted Pepper Chimichurri, Caramelized Shallot mashed potatoes, balsamic reduction, and caulilini.

Prepared by: Chef Bryan Forcinia

Assisted by: Enzo, Baressi, Brent Flaming, and Sam Forcina

Paired with: Indian Creek Tempranillo

 

Dessert: Fall Opera Cake 

Spice cake with pumpkin mousse and apple frosting, dipped in a spiced white chocolate, garnished with apple spice panna cotta, apple chips and pomegranate pearls.

Prepared by: Pastry Chef Rich Gardunia

Assisted by: Bailey Johnston, Daryl Vickers

Paired with: Bitner Dry Riesling 

*All allergy-friendly courses prepared by Corporate Chef and Broker, Sarah Mallard.
